2+2 Degree Program (University Course Transfers) 

The 2+2 degree program is a pathway to attaining a bachelor’s degree by attending the first two years at a community college for an Associate of Arts or Science (AA/AS) degree and then transferring (+ 2 years) to a four-year university for a bachelor's degree. Students are encouraged to take advantage of the 2+2 degree program to earn the dual degrees – AA/AS degree + BA/BS degree.

After having completed Santa Ana College’s AA/AS degree program and meeting the transfer requirements, students can make an easier transition to complete a bachelor’s degree at the University of California’s ten universities including UC Irvine, UC Los Angeles, UC Berkeley; the California State University’s twenty-three universities including CSU Fullerton, CSU Long Beach; and Stanford University and many other top colleges and universities across the United States.

English Made Easy 

Our English Language Program is an intensive English as a Second Language program where students increase their English proficiency before beginning college classes. One application admits you to our English Language Academy and guarantees admission to the Santa Ana College. 

The English Language Program, which is both TOEFL-preparatory and academically oriented, conducts sessions throughout the year – in February, June, and August. Each session consists of 24 hours per week of instruction. Begin College credit classes with a TOEFL score of 450 (PBT). 

Short Term Program

Santa Ana College offers a variety of short term programs for junior high and high school students, outside of the United States, who want to learn more about the American academic environment and culture. Participants will have an opportunity to take various American themed classes, such as American art, music, sports, history and culture. 

Short term programs also cater to the working professional and provide a refreshing experience with networking opportunities in various professional fields. Short-term programs run every year in the spring, summer and winter, in lengths of 7-28 days. Specially tailored short-term programs can also be arranged for certain groups and organizations.

International Student Programs and Services 

The International Student Program provides a full range of programs and services to help international students adjust culturally and academically to life in the United States, thus, making Santa Ana College a home away from home. Services include assistance with admissions and registration, housing and transportation, immigration, among others. Academic and personal counseling is also available.
